The USC Center on Public Diplomacy is looking to hire a USC student intern with both strong written and video/multimedia skills to join our team. The position will provide broad exposure to public diplomacy communication efforts to a global audience of practitioners, researchers and those in exchange and cultural fields across platforms and channels. Experience with data analytics is highly desirable.

Responsibilities:

  • Write and design graphics for social media in CPD's voice and style 
  • Edit videos for web and social platforms
  • Copyedit blog posts, articles and summaries
  • Analyze data to create analytics reports for communication efforts
  • As-needed, assist with CPD's marketing/PR functions

 

Benefits and value-added perks:

  • Gain a deeper knowledge of public diplomacy scholarship and practices.
  • Engage with global audiences to promote CPD and the field.
  • Acquire real-world skills to bridge the study-practice gap in content creation, communications, public relations and public diplomacy.

 

Terms and Duration

Approximately 10 hours/week; starting May 18, 2026. Ideally candidates will be available 5 hours per week May 18, 2026, through May 7, 2027.

Compensation

$17.50/hour

Requirements

  • Excellent written and verbal communications skills
  • Proficient in various Adobe Creative Suite programs and/or other video editing and design tools
  • Proficient in Microsoft Word's editing features
  • Experience with data analytics
  • Copyediting experience, with meticulous attention to detail
  • Ability to prioritize tasks and handle multiple priorities/projects
  • Ability to work independently with little supervision
  • Willingness to collaborate frequently with multiple team members
  • Demonstrated flexibility and ability to adapt to changing organizational needs
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ced and team setting
